Product Description

Craigellachie 16 Year Old 2007 (Cask 900582) is a Scotch whisky from the Speyside region, known for its rich and robust character. Bottled by Gordon & MacPhail under their Connoisseurs Choice label, this whisky has an ABV of 64.5%. Craigellachie distillery is recognized for its traditional production methods and distinctive flavor profile.

Tasting Notes

Nose

Rich and fruity with notes of ripe peaches, apricots, and a hint of honey, complemented by a subtle layer of oak and a touch of spice.

Palate

Full-bodied with a burst of tropical fruits, particularly pineapple and mango, alongside creamy vanilla and a slight nuttiness, balanced by a warming spice.

Finish

Long and warming, with lingering notes of dried fruits, caramel, and a gentle oak influence.

Additional Notes

A complex and robust expression that showcases the depth and character of Craigellachie, making it a delightful choice for those who appreciate bold flavors.

About The Brand: Craigellachie

The Speyside region's rock, Craigellachie, is everything not your average 'Speyside' whiskey. Its fruity, muscular flavor, which was considered out of date even in 1891, is due to the employment of worm tub condensers. This robust but fragrant flavour goes against what is expected. Many distilleries in the earlier days of whiskey manufacturing used worm tubs to chill their alcohol. We continue to use this conventional method of returning our vapour to liquid form after distillation. We discover that the worm tubs give the spirit an added flavor, aiding in the development of our unique personality.
